| Auth_RADIUS_CHAP_MD5::putAuthAttributes | ( | ) | 
Put CHAP-MD5 specific attributes.
For authenticating using CHAP-MD5 via RADIUS you have to put the challenge and the response. The chapid is inserted in the first byte of the response.
